Nissan Login Credentials
Your login method depends on whether you have a Nissan corporate email address.
Employees with a Nissan Email
Use:
- LAN ID
- LAN Password
Employees without a Nissan Email
Use:
- Nissan User ID
- Password
Non-corporate users may also access the Engage@Nissan login portal using their Nissan User ID and password, with password reset functionality available directly from the login page.
How to View Nissan Pay Stubs Online
Once logged into Workday, retrieving your latest paycheck is straightforward.
Step 1: Visit the Nissan Workday portal.
Step 2: Sign in using your appropriate credentials.
Step 3: Open your Workday Profile.
Step 4: Select: Pay
Step 5: Click: Payslips
Step 6: Choose the desired pay period.
Step 7: Open the PDF version of your payslip.
Step 8: Download or print your pay stub for your records.

How to Access Nissan W-2 Forms Online
Employees who have consented to electronic tax delivery may obtain their W-2 directly through Workday.
Step 1: Log into Nissan Workday.
Step 2: Navigate to Pay
Step 3: Select: My Tax Documents
Step 4: Locate the desired tax year.
Step 5: Click: View/Print
Step 6: Download or print your W-2 for tax filing.
The Workday tax document section also allows employees to retain digital copies for future reference and printing.

W-2 Information for Former Employees
Former Nissan employees generally receive their W-2 forms through postal mail.
Typically:
- W-2s are postmarked no later than January 31
- Forms are mailed to the last address on file
- Electronic Workday access may no longer be available after employment ends
If your mailing address has changed, contact Nissan HR before tax season to avoid delivery delays.
